Abstract:
Disclosed are a control device and a control method of an EGR valve for a vehicle. According to an embodiment of the present invention, the control method of an EGR valve for a vehicle comprises: a step of learning an initial cold position of the EGR valve in an ignition-on state; a step of detecting the temperature of a coolant if the operation of an engine continues; a step of detecting the temperature of the EGR gas when the temperature of the coolant is greater than or equal to a reference temperature; a step of having a certain duration if the temperature of the EGR gas is greater than or equal to the reference temperature; and a step of learning an initial hot position of the EGR valve if the certain duration for the EGR valve passes.

Abstract:
PURPOSE: A connector for surge reduction is provided to effectively eliminate a surge generated upon coupling and separation between a male connector and a female connector so as to reduce a surge caused by high current. CONSTITUTION: A male connector(120) includes a negative terminal(124) electrically circuit-connected to a positive terminal(122) and is coupled to a female connector(110). A lock switch(130) controls an electrical circuit connection state of the positive terminal(122) and the negative terminal(124), according to switching states between the positive terminal(122) and the negative terminal(124) electrically circuit-connected thereto. And wires(142,144) are respectively connected to the positive terminal(122) and the negative terminal(124) of the male connector(120), wherein the length of the positive terminal(122) and the length of the negative terminal(124) are made different with each other to allow one terminal of the male connector(120) to be coupled or separated earlier than the other terminal upon coupling or separation between the male connector(120) and the female connector(110).
Abstract:
PURPOSE: A connector for reducing a surge current is provided to decrease the surge current that is generated when a male connector assembly and a female connector assembly are detached from each other. CONSTITUTION: A connector includes the first and second electrodes(24,26), and a bypass circuit that selectively electrically connects the first and second electrodes to each other. The bypass circuit includes a switch(34) that is manually operated, and a resistor(32) that is electrically connected between the first and second electrodes according to the operation of the switch. The bypass circuit further includes a condenser(36) that is connected in parallel with the resistor.
Abstract:
PURPOSE: A start motor controlling apparatus is provided to protect a start motor and an engine from a shock by preventing the start motor from being operated when the engine is operated. CONSTITUTION: A start motor controlling apparatus includes an ignition switch(2) connected to a battery for transferring electric power of the battery to a start motor(1) when a user shifts an ignition key into a start position. The start motor(1) is connected to the ignition switch(2). A relay(3) is positioned between the start motor(1) and the ignition switch(2). A transistor(4) is provided to transfer a driving power in order to shut off a switch(3a) of the relay(3). A transistor driving circuit(5) is provided to drive the transistor(4). A tachometer(6) applies a voltage signal to the transistor driving circuit(5).
Abstract:
PURPOSE: A fuel amount measuring apparatus is provided to obtain an accurate resistance value regardless of fuel which flows in accordance with the travel or road condition, by maintaining the floater at the position of oil level of the fuel. CONSTITUTION: An apparatus comprises a driving unit(10) arranged in a case(1) of a fuel tank(F) so as to rotate in a clockwise or counter-clockwise direction by the resistance value; an operating unit(20) which is lifted or lowered within the fuel tank in accordance with the operation of the driving unit; a sensor unit(30) for sensing the temperature of fuel tank and change of fuel state and generating an electrical signal for determining whether to operate the driving unit, in accordance with the sensed result; and a display unit(40) for generating, in a resistance value, the amount of fuel in the fuel tank in accordance with the operation of the driving unit.
Abstract:
PURPOSE: A crack preventing baffle plate is provided to prevent cracks by reducing rigidity by forming an opened scallop at a baffle plate where stress is focused. CONSTITUTION: A crack preventing baffle plate(200) comprises: a body(210) which is formed with a flat plate which blocks oil leakages and wherein a groove is formed in the longitudinal direction; a weld flange(220) which is formed in order to be bent the outer edge of the body; and a scallop(211), which is formed with an opening in a site where the weld flange and the edge of the body meet, formed with a through hole cylinder shape in which one side is opened.
